Transaction 29f6c4d471ac0f71049f38746e477c406148bea0086375aa04a178aa0426c86a
1 Input
1 Output
-
29f6c4d471ac0f71049f38746e477c406148bea0086375aa04a178aa0426c86a:0
- value
- 18015015
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d3b68f6e7703ea4bb5dac8b24d08f918be7c6ab OP_EQUAL
- address
- 3MrnRpSDH7oHFftmcvNoPentA9rsDfQVQa